Fintel reports that on September 10, 2025, Cantor Fitzgerald initiated coverage of Webster Financial Corporation - Preferred Stock (NYSE:WBS.PRF) with a Overweight recommendation.

What is the Fund Sentiment?

There are 9 funds or institutions reporting positions in Webster Financial Corporation - Preferred Stock. This is an decrease of 1 owner(s) or 10.00% in the last quarter. Average portfolio weight of all funds dedicated to WBS.PRF is 0.05%, an increase of 4.25%. Total shares owned by institutions decreased in the last three months by 5.11% to 958K shares.
